P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S
This position requires the ability to frequently lift and move up to 50 pounds, as well as regularly bend, twist, squat, stand, and walk throughout the workday. Specific vision abilities required include close vision, color v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us.
WORK ENVIRONMENT
This is a fast-paced warehouse environment with moderate noise levels. Employees may work in areas where the following allergens are present: milk, eggs, fish, peanuts, wheat, shellfish, soybeans, tree nuts, and gluten.
ABOUT FOODSCIENCE
Founded in 1973, FoodScience maintains offices in Williston, Colchester, and Waterbury, Vermont. We manufacture nutritional supplements for both humans and animals, with a mission to help people and pets live healthier lives every day.
